Buffett follows the Benjamin Graham school of value investing, which searches for securities whose prices are unjustifiably low based upon their intrinsic worth.

Some of the aspects Buffett considers are business efficiency, company debt, and profit margins. Other factors to consider for worth investors like Buffett include whether companies are public, how dependent they are on commodities, and how low-cost they are. Worth financiers search for securities with costs that are unjustifiably low based upon their intrinsic worth - warren buffett portfolio 2019 stocks. There isn't a widely accepted way to figure out intrinsic worth, however it's most often estimated by analyzing a company's principles. Like bargain hunters, the worth investor searches for stocks believed to be underestimated by the market, or stocks that are valuable but not recognized by the bulk of other purchasers.

Lots of worth financiers do not support the efficient market hypothesis (EMH). This theory suggests that stocks always trade at their fair worth, which makes it harder for financiers to either buy stocks that are underestimated or sell them at inflated costs. They do trust that the marketplace will ultimately start to favor those quality stocks that were, for a time, underestimated.

Buffett, nevertheless, isn't worried about the supply and demand complexities of the stock exchange. In fact, he's not really worried with the activities of the stock market at all. This is the ramification in his well-known paraphrase of a Benjamin Graham quote: "In the brief run, the market is a ballot device but in the long run it is a weighing device." He takes a look at each business as a whole, so he picks stocks entirely based upon their general capacity as a company.

When Buffett buys a company, he isn't concerned with whether the marketplace will eventually recognize its worth. He is worried with how well that company can make cash as a service. Warren Buffett finds low-cost value by asking himself some concerns when he evaluates the relationship between a stock's level of quality and its rate.

Sometimes return on equity (ROE) is referred to as stockholder's return on investment. It exposes the rate at which shareholders earn earnings on their shares. Buffett constantly takes a look at ROE to see whether a company has actually regularly performed well compared to other companies in the same industry. ROE is computed as follows: ROE = Net Income Investor's Equity Looking at the ROE in just the in 2015 isn't enough.

The debt-to-equity ratio (D/E) is another essential particular Buffett considers thoroughly. Buffett chooses to see a small quantity of financial obligation so that earnings development is being produced from investors' equity instead of obtained money. The D/E ratio is calculated as follows: Debt-to-Equity Ratio = Overall Liabilities Investors' Equity This ratio shows the proportion of equity and financial obligation the business uses to finance its properties, and the greater the ratio, the more debtrather than equityis funding the business.

For a more strict test, financiers in some cases utilize just long-term financial obligation rather of total liabilities in the computation above. A business's profitability depends not just on having a good earnings margin, but also on consistently increasing it. This margin is computed by dividing earnings by net sales (warren buffett portfolio 2019 stocks). For an excellent indicator of historic earnings margins, investors ought to recall a minimum of five years.

Buffett normally thinks about only companies that have actually been around for a minimum of 10 years. As a result, the majority of the innovation companies that have had their preliminary public offering (IPOs) in the past decade wouldn't get on Buffett's radar. He's stated he doesn't comprehend the mechanics behind a lot of today's innovation business, and only invests in a business that he fully comprehends.
